How they compare
Cyprus currently reports 23.9% against 6.5% in Caribbean Small States, a difference of 17.4%.
That makes Cyprus's figure about 3.7 times Caribbean Small States's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Cyprus has been ahead every year.
Caribbean Small States ranks 7th and Cyprus ranks 10th of 42 groups.
Cyprus has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
Number of students from abroad studying in a given country, as a percentage of the total tertiary enrollment in that country.
